Admins: Clear Boundaries and Rules

Your admin team is the backbone of server management, but poor admin behavior can lead to drama, accusations, and favoritism.

Admins and RP

  1. No Gangs or Gang Leadership:

    • Admins should not be involved in gangs or act as gang leaders.
    • Why? It creates conflicts of interest and is a breeding ground for drama.
  2. No Meta-Gaming:

    • Admins should not use IDs or Names while actively roleplaying.
    • Why? It creates an unfair advantage and undermines the trust of regular players.
  3. Separate Admin and RP Characters:

    • Admin permissions should only be accessible on an Admin Citizen ID, not on regular RP characters.
    • Why? This ensures they cannot spawn items or vehicles to gain an unfair advantage in RP.

Staff Applications: Proceed with Caution

Opening staff applications to the public can create unnecessary drama, jealousy, and resentment.

Why Public Applications Cause Problems

  • Players may feel slighted if their friends are chosen over them.
  • Applications often fail to show the true character, reliability, or work ethic of applicants.

Recommended Approach

  • Hand-Pick Staff Members: Choose based on activity, performance, and reliability rather than public applications.
  • Observe Players in Action: Monitor how potential staff candidates interact with others, handle conflicts, and contribute positively to the community.
  • Avoid Favoritism: Make decisions based on merit, not friendships.

Tips for Successful Staff Management

  1. Set Clear Guidelines:

    • Write and share a staff code of conduct to ensure everyone knows their responsibilities and limitations.
  2. Train Your Staff:

    • Provide clear instructions on using admin tools, handling reports, and resolving conflicts without escalating drama.
  3. Regular Check-Ins:

    • Host regular staff meetings to address concerns, review performance, and keep everyone informed about server updates.
  4. Deal with Misconduct Swiftly:

    • If a staff member abuses their powers or causes drama, act quickly. Transparency in handling staff issues builds trust with your community.
